Samsung Galaxy Fold and Galaxy Z Flip 5G pick up October 2021 security update

Samsung was again the first to release the latest security update that debuted on Galaxy Z Flip3. Now it’s time for the original Galaxy Fold and Galaxy Z Flip 5G to receive the October 2021 security patch via the new software update.

Samsung Galaxy Fold is getting the new OTA update France, bundled with the firmware version F900FXXS6FUI5. It brings the Android security patch level to October 2021, which fixes over 60 system security and privacy vulnerabilities. Therefore, it is recommended to install the update as soon as it hits your phone.

The second-generation Galaxy Z Flip phone, Galaxy Z Flip 5G is also receiving the October 2021 security update. It is currently rolling in Australia and Europe with the firmware version F707BXXS5EUI3. Currently, we don’t have the complete changelog for any of the two phones. However, it might bring some stability improvements and bug fixing.

Samsung Galaxy Fold October 2021 security update

Samsung Galaxy Fold was released back in 2019 with Android 9 Pie out of the box. The device has been already upgraded with Android 11, and recently received the One UI 3.1.1 update. Galaxy Z Flip 5G debuted las year with Android 10 on board. The phone received Android-11 based One UI 3.0 update earlier this year, and recently bagged One UI 3.1.1 update, that added some new features/improvements to the foldable phones.
